Abstract :
Mobile robot´s ubiquitous localization is one of the new and challenging issues in the Robot field. The ubiquitous localization method is suitable for any environment, ranging from 2D space to 3D space, simple environment to complex environment. The Internet of Things is a ubiquitous network system, via which the ubiquitous localization of a mobile robot is attainable. This paper analysis the advantages and disadvantages of the several common used localization scheme in 2D and 3D space in the Internet of Things. Some problems regarding potential control theory are also pointed out, and the effective methods and ideas to solve these problems are given.
